- Koedt, Anne. "Abortion Rally Speech" in
Notes from the First Year. New York: New York
Radical Women, 1968.
Speech given at an abortion repeal rally in New York on March
24, 1968. The rally demonstrated support for the
activities of the Parents' Aid Society, Hempstead,
L.I., and its founder William Baird, in birth control
education,
abortion referral counseling, and litigation against
laws prohibiting such work.
